CVE-2026-58248: CWE-611: Improper Restriction of XML External Entity Reference in SAP_SE S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ence

Description

CVE-2026-58248 is a vulnerability in S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ence Platform (Web Intelligence) that allows a low-privileged attacker to upload a malicious spreadsheet file containing external references. When processed, these references can cause the system to expose sensitive server-side file contents in the generated report, impacting confidentiality. There is no impact on integrity or availability. The vulnerability has a CVSS score of 6.5 (medium severity). No official patch or remediation guidance is currently available.

Technical Analysis

This vulnerability involves improper restriction of XML External Entity (XXE) references (CWE-611) in S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ence Platform. An attacker with low privileges can upload a specially crafted spreadsheet file with malicious external references. When the platform processes this file as a data source, it resolves these external references, leading to disclosure of sensitive server-side files within the report output. The vulnerability affects versions 2025 and 2027 of the product. No official remediation or patch has been documented as of the published date.

Potential Impact

The vulnerability results in a high confidentiality impact by exposing sensitive server-side file contents to an attacker. There is no impact on data integrity or system availability. This could lead to unauthorized disclosure of sensitive information within the affected SAP BusinessObjects Business Intelligence environment.

Mitigation Recommendations

Patch status is not yet confirmed — check the vendor advisory for current remediation guidance. Since no official patch or remediation level is provided, users should monitor SAP advisories for updates. Until a fix is available, restrict upload permissions and carefully validate spreadsheet files used as data sources to mitigate risk.
